✦ Synopsis
EPR of Mn 4ϩ has been used to study electron-phonon interactions and cation distribution in Li 1ϩx Mn 2Ϫx O 4 spinels with 0 Յ x Յ 0:1: The EPR spectra of Mn 4ϩ in 16d spinel sites has been interpreted in terms of the bottleneck-relaxation mechanism. Two additional weak signals were registered that were attributed to Mn 4ϩ ions located near oxygen vacancies and to Mn 4ϩ ions in a lithium rich environment. These Mn 4ϩ defects are sensitive towards the Li/Mn ratio and the cooling rate. It has been demonstrated that EPR monitoring of Mn 4ϩ allows us to distinguish more precisely the Li 1ϩx Mn 2Ϫx O 4 spinels with respect to the cation distribution.
